Dr. Kellington's two main approaches to acupuncture:
In both of these forms of treatment, the acupuncture needles are in place for 30-50 minutes with the goal of
treating the patient’s current health concern, improving overall health and promoting relaxation.
- Using acupuncture to heal musculo-skeletal issues by promoting blood flow, relieving muscle tension and releasing endorphins to reduce pain. Dr. Kellington uses this approach to treat arthritic pains, neck and back pain, headaches, sciatica and to decrease inflammation. If applicable to the patient's case, Dr. Kellington can also use IMS (intramuscular stimulation, also known as trigger point release) to relieve areas of muscular tension and pain. gap gap
- Using the principles of oriental medicine to help heal any health condition through a whole body approach. During this form of acupuncture, Dr. Kellington will insert acupuncture needles in various points along acupuncture meridians to help balance the organ systems in the body. This whole body approach is useful for treating mental/emotional health, digestive issues, allergies, urinary issues, respiratory issues and all hormonal concerns including fertility and pregnancy. Dr. Kellington also uses this approach to treat addictions and cravings, thus, helping her patients to quit smoking and lose weight.
